Transaction e368586166b012915ee7a6d105446f1d54007296fac578d143125d8a2f014f24
1 Input
-
b51c34862fbc88f9b0e23cb0c2aa2d814bd1709a44d705c9f7ff3d21692b5677:39
OP_DATA_48(48) 44022038e6fb5313a822363919a5853cd55d1782448d7073dcf144fff3b62df38f0d6502201816e59e5e1489ca37d3a9
1 Outputs
- e368586166b012915ee7a6d105446f1d54007296fac578d143125d8a2f014f24:0
value 5622446
address 34L4nP1jJt614SRddqoesp7qHfkLF5jkNR